Warning Signs You Need Basement Water Damage Restoration
Catching these warning signs early can save you time, money, and potential health risks. Don’t ignore these signs, address them quickly to prevent further damage and ensure a smooth recovery process.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A persistent musty smell in your basement can show hidden water damage, which can lead to mold and mildew growth. Our team can help you identify and address the source of the odor and provide a thorough cleaning and sanitizing to prevent further issues.
Warped or Discolored Flooring
Warped or discolored flooring can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ture. Our technicians will assess the damage and provide a customized plan to restore your flooring to its original condition.
Stains or Water Marks on Walls
Stains or water marks on your basement walls can show past water damage or leaks. Our team will inspect the area and develop a plan to repair or replace damaged walls, ensuring your home is safe and secure.
Excessive Moisture or Humidity
High levels of moisture or humidity in your basement can lead to mold and mildew growth, as well as structural damage. Our team will assess the situation and provide a plan to reduce moisture and prevent further issues.
Standing Water or Puddles
Standing water or puddles in your basement can show a leak or water damage. Our technicians will quickly respond to your emergency and provide a customized plan to extract water and dry your basement.
Peeling or Cracking Paint or Drywall
Peeling or cracking paint or drywall can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ture. Our team will assess the damage and provide a plan to repair or replace damaged areas, ensuring your home is safe and secure.
Basement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ak with minimal damage | Yes | No | DIY solutions can be effective for small, contained leaks. |
| Standing water or puddles |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to extract water and dry the area safely and efficiently. |
| Structural damage or warping flooring | No | Yes | Professional assessment and repair are required to ensure the structural integrity of your home. |
| Hidden water damage or mold |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to detect and address hidden water damage and mold growth. |
| Multiple areas of damage or extensive water damage | No | Yes | Professional expertise and equipment are required to manage multiple areas of damage and ensure a thorough and safe restoration process. |

Basement Water Damage Restoration Cost in Reisterstown, MD
The cost of basement water damage restoration can vary a lot dep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Reisterstown, MD. Our team will provide a customized estimate based on your specific needs and budget.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ment usage.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$300 – $1,500 | Extent of contamination, type of cleaning solutions used. |
| Structural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Nature and extent of structural damage, materials required. |
| Final Inspection and Certification | $100 – $500 | Complexity of the inspection, certification requirements. |
